Professional confidence to effectively engage and interact with senior and executive management. The list of tasks in the previous section is an example of a set of tasks defining a specific role. Once those tasks are assigned to that organizational role, they then constitute the responsibilities of the role. From a customer service representative to the CEO, each person at an organization plays a role. Share roles and responsibilities document with key stakeholders and leaders.

  • On smaller teams, certain team members can assume multiple complementary team roles.
  • The team roles they assume are coordinator, team worker, and resource investigator.
  • These individuals also enjoy leadership roles, but their management style is less directive-based and more collaborative and democratic.
  • In this ebook, learn how to structure your organization to prevent silos, move faster, and stay aligned in the face of change.
  • For this reason, they tend not to integrate themselves with project groups.
  • Self-organization isn’t about disrespecting the organization, but rather about empowering the people closest to the work to do what’s needed to solve the problem.

It was not the intellect that was the driver of the highest performances, but rather the right balance of different behaviors — i.e. team roles. This type is a rational thinker and can put their emotions aside for problem solving. Monitor evaluators work best when their projects require advanced knowledge and strategic planning. They assess ideas to determine if they are valuable and viable, then take the steps to push those ideas forward. You can assign a test project to software architects to check how they manage the work. This allows you to assess their abilities and ensure they are up to the task.

Leading people as people, a conversation with Cynt Marshall, CEO of the Dallas Mavericks

Therefore, it would be better for this person to perform in roles with a better balance between their specific strengths and weaknesses. The observed team role strengths and weaknesses bar graph provides a visual representation of each person’s strengths and weaknesses in each role. This can help leaders and their team members allocate roles accordingly. All too often, teams become unbalanced when all the members have similar strengths and weaknesses.

Recognizing these strengths and addressing the weaknesses can make you a better team member, and even a better person. “Maybe working in a team you’ll discover you could be a better listener. That’s a skill you can grow in, and then take home and use to improve your family interactions,” McDaniel points out. An introduction to kanban methodology for agile software development and its benefits for your agile team.

Jira Service Management

The primary duties are test functionality, product business logic, graphical interface, major task accuracy, and user-friendliness. The leader boosts development team morale, engages in problem-solving brainstorming sessions, software development team roles and provides input on growth procedures. The product manager is concerned with the market and the intended audience. In essence, the product owner is wholly absorbed in the project’s work from start to finish.

roles involved in every team

This can include describing how the tasks are prioritized in their role. Each person in the room then presents their ideas in the “What others think” column. For each of the other roles identified, write down your understanding of the role’s top responsibilities in the shared digital document or on sticky notes. When forming a project team, leaders should first think about the objectives, then decide which of the nine roles are required to achieve them. Leaders and individuals can better understand their preferences, strengths, and weaknesses using the self-perception inventory. They are highly effective decision-makers, which is why they often occupy managerial roles.

How to create API in PHP and successfully standardise endpoints? With JSON-API of course!

Thanks to prototyping tools, such a person can – together with a client – prepare a template of the application’s user interface. But developers are like athletes – they each have different specialisations and experience levels. And without being specific with your needs and expectations, such a search is … pointless. The entire team from The Software House has invested an incredible amount of time to truly understand our business, our users and their needs. When people with different perspectives come together in group brainstorms, on the other hand, innovative ideas can rise to the surface – with one caveat.

roles involved in every team

If we all instinctively assume team roles towards which we are naturally inclined, then why is it important to understand what roles team members perform? The increasing post-WWII industrialization has required a new perspective on the changing nature of the workforce. From the second half of the 20th century, researchers have begun looking into the impact of individual psychological characteristics of employees on the success of the group as a whole.

Typical Combination of Roles

They pursue contacts and opportunities that can benefit the team, researching the work of others for ideas and directions for the group. It’s also important to limit the number of people you inform, as this can make your project unnecessarily complex (keep I’s low). While only one person should be accountable for each task , that same person can also be Responsible for the task . There should only ever be one Responsible per task so team members know who is in charge of the work.

roles involved in every team

However continuous delivery is not always possible and other release models are required. It is important for the product owner to know when things can and should be released. That means a change in priority may lead to a massive change to the team structure, work products, as well as the end result. It is, therefore, crucial for scrum teams to be successful and that only one person sets the priority.

How advanced cloud really affect the project budget? Real-life comparison of AWS Lambda performance in various configurations

Their positive attitude makes them a natural networker or facilitator of new business. As a result, if you operate a business and want a competent development team for your project, https://www.globalcloudteam.com/ we recommend reading the material below. Serving the development team, the scrum master helps them self-organize, focus on outcomes, get to a “done increment,” and manage blockers.

Share the final document reflecting the outcome of the exercise with the team to see if there are gaps or opportunities. The role owner then reviews the differences and either accepts or declines additional responsibilities. If any responsibilities overlap, define a primary owner, as well as contributors or back-up owners.

Clarify roles using a RACI matrix

In comparison to a QA engineer, the tester performs all operations manually. The expert assumes the role of “visitor” and imitates behaviors on the website or application. In this manner, he examines the product through a typical user’s eyes, identifying any mistakes and hassles in its use.

By |2023-08-10T23:21:29+00:003월 23rd, 2022|Software development|